Webb1 nov. 2016 · Thymol and other components occurring in essential oils (i.e. carvacrol, carvone, cinnamaldehyde, citral, p-cymene, eugenol, limonene, and menthol) (Fig. 1) have been registered by the European Commission for use as flavourings in foodstuffs due to the lack of health risk to the consumer. Apiguard Mite Treatment is a slow-releasing thymol miticide. It is a natural treatment that is easy to use. Note: This product is not approved for use during a honey flow. See instructions and packaging for more details. Efficacy between 85% – 95%. Apiguard temperature range is between 60°F & 100°F.

WebbCresols (p-Chloro-m-Cresol, Mixed Cresols, m-Cresol, o-Cresol, p-Cresol) and Isopropyl Cresols (Chlorothymol, Thymol, o-Cymen-5-ol, Carvacrol) can all be in the form of … WebbThe antibacterial and antioxidant properties of oregano have been attributed mainly to carvacrol and thymol, which are the major components of its essential oil [ 7 ]. Antibacterial effects have been reported for oregano against Clostridium perfringens, Pseudomonas aeruginosa, and Staphylococcus aureus [ 8 – 10 ].

Thymol is synthesized by an ortho-alkylation process of meta-Cresol with propylene, in the presence of aluminum oxide.
